In the title one-dimensional coordination polymer, {[Mn(C10H12NO3)2]I}n, the potentially tetra­dentate (O,O,O,N) 2-[(2-hy­droxy­eth­yl)imino­meth­yl]-6-meth­oxy­phenol (H2L) ligands are mono-deprotonated (as HL) and coordinated by the metal ions in a tridentate chelate-bridging fashion [2.0111112]. The MnIII atom possesses a distorted trans-MnO4N2 octa­hedral coordination environment. The bridging ligands lead to [010]-chain polymeric cations {[Mn(HL)2]+}n in the crystal. The charge-balancing iodide ions are disordered over two sites in a 0.690 (2):0.310 (2) ratio and a weak O—H...I hydrogen bond occurs. The crystal studied was found to be a racemic twin.
